Fixing PVC Strip Barriers: Advice & Optimal Practices

Successfully mounting PVC strip barriers requires attention to detail and adherence to several key practices. First, confirm the framing surface is free from debris and level. Generally, you’ll be employing rail systems, which could require pre-drilling holes for secure attachments. Always respect the manufacturer's directions carefully, as distinct models may have particular assembly demands. To prevent damage, manage the PVC panels with care and evaluate implementing mild cloth to avoid marks during the procedure. Finally, check the screens drape freely and function without obstructions.

Plastic Strip Curtain Applications & Advantages

PVC strip screens offer a surprisingly wide range of applications across various industries and commercial settings. Primarily utilized to create doorways where doors are impractical or inefficient, they're commonly found in freezer storage areas, food preparation zones, and industrial facilities. Beyond just temperature control, these drapeable dividers are incredibly useful for minimizing noise pollution and creating dust separations in manufacturing processes. You’ll also often see them in frequent areas like retail stores, distribution centers, and even laboratory environments where maintaining cleanliness is paramount. The perks are numerous; they promote energy conservation by reducing drafts, improve employee safety by preventing accidental injuries, and provide a affordable solution compared to traditional door installations. Furthermore, their lightweight nature and ease of installation make them a preferred choice for many.

Choosing the Right Plastic Strip Curtain for Your Requirements

Finding the perfect plastic strip barrier involves thoughtful consideration of several elements. Initially, consider the area where it will be placed. Busy areas typically require a more robust grade of fabric. Furthermore, think about the conditions; extreme temperatures or chill can influence plastic suppleness and durability. Do not ignore factors like fire resistance, especially in business places. Finally, measure the opening accurately to ensure a secure fit.
